Members of Wellington Land Board reappointed.
Department of Lands and Survey,
Wellington, 18th October, 1938.
NOTICE is hereby given that His Excellency the Governor-General has, pursuant to section 49 of the Land Act,
1924, been pleased to reappoint
James Georgetti, and
James Sarisfield Iacy
to be members of the Land Board of the Land District of
Wellington for further terms of two years from the 24th
day of June, 1938, and 21st day of August, 1938, respectively.
FRANK LANGSTONE, Minister of Lands.
